Every company has intellectual property, whether
it be patents, trade secrets, copyrights, or trademarks. This CLE
will provide an overview of how to evaluate a company’s intellectual property
and how to determine to what extent formal protection is warranted. We’ll also cover common
misconceptions as well as common mistakes (and how to avoid them).
